1. Human Resource Manager

 

As a Human Resource Manager, you’ll play a crucial role in overseeing various aspects of the employee lifecycle, from recruitment and onboarding to performance management and employee development. 

 

Your responsibilities will include creating and implementing HR policies, resolving workplace conflicts, and ensuring compliance with labor laws. With your BBA degree, you’ve gained a solid understanding of organizational behavior, strategic planning, and communication skills, which are essential for success in this role. 

 

On average, HR Managers earn around $52,000 – $101,000 per year in the US, with ample opportunities for career growth and advancement in this dynamic field aligned with your BBA skill set.

2. Digital Marketing Specialist

 

As a Digital Marketing Specialist, your role revolves around developing and implementing online marketing strategies to promote products or services. You’ll utilize various digital channels such as social media, email, and search engines to reach target audiences effectively. 

 

Skills like creativity, analytical thinking, and proficiency in digital tools are crucial for success in this field. With a BBA degree, you’ve gained a foundation in marketing principles and consumer behavior, which align well with the demands of digital marketing. 

 

On average, Digital Marketing Specialists earn around $40,000 – $90,000 per year in the US, with excellent growth prospects in the rapidly evolving digital landscape.

3. Financial Analyst

 

As a Financial Analyst, your primary responsibility is to analyze financial data, trends, and market conditions to provide insights and recommendations to businesses or clients. This involves evaluating investment opportunities, preparing financial reports, and forecasting future financial performance. 

 

Effective performance in this role necessitates strong analytical abilities, meticulous attention to detail, and proficiency in financial modeling. Your BBA degree has equipped you with a solid foundation in finance, accounting, and quantitative analysis, making you well-prepared for a career as a Financial Analyst. 

 

Financial Analysts earn an average salary of around $51,000 – $88,000 per year in the US, with excellent potential for career advancement and specialization in areas such as investment banking, corporate finance, or risk management.

4. Marketing Manager

 

As a Marketing Manager, your role involves developing and implementing marketing strategies to promote products or services and drive business growth. You’ll oversee market research, advertising campaigns, and branding initiatives to effectively reach and engage target audiences. 

 

Success in this role requires robust leadership, communication, and strategic thinking abilities. Your BBA degree has provided you with a solid foundation in marketing principles, consumer behavior, and market analysis, making you well-equipped for this role. 

 

Marketing Managers earn an average salary of around $49,000 – $108,000 per year in the US, with ample opportunities for career advancement in areas such as brand management, digital marketing, or product development.

5. Business Development Manager

 

As a Business Development Manager, your main responsibility is to identify new business opportunities, build and maintain client relationships, and drive growth for the company. You’ll analyze market trends, develop strategic partnerships, and negotiate contracts to expand the business’s reach and revenue. 

 

Strong communication, negotiation, and sales skills are crucial for this role. Your BBA degree has equipped you with a solid understanding of business principles, strategic planning, and customer relationship management, making you well-suited for a career in business development. 

 

Business Development Managers earn an average salary of around $51,000 – $132,000 per year in the US, with excellent prospects for career advancement in diverse industries and sectors.

6. Management Consultant

 

As a Management Consultant, your role involves providing strategic advice to organizations to help them improve their performance and efficiency. You’ll analyze business operations, identify areas for improvement, and develop solutions to address challenges. 

 

Strong problem-solving, communication, and project management skills are essential for this role. Your BBA degree has provided you with a solid foundation in business principles, strategic planning, and analytical thinking, making you well-prepared for a career in management consulting. 

 

Management Consultants earn an average salary of around $66,000 – $154,000 per year in the US, with excellent opportunities for career growth and specialization in various industries and sectors.

7. Operations Manager

 

As an Operations Manager, your key responsibility is to oversee and optimize the daily operations of a company to ensure efficiency and productivity. This includes managing resources, streamlining processes, and implementing strategies to meet organizational goals. 

 

Strong leadership, problem-solving, and decision-making skills are essential for success in this role. Your BBA degree has equipped you with a solid understanding of business operations, supply chain management, and project management, making you well-suited for a career as an Operations Manager. 

 

Operations Managers earn an average salary of around $43,000 –$113,000 per year in the US, with excellent opportunities for career advancement in various industries such as manufacturing, logistics, and retail.

8. Sales Manager

 

As a Sales Manager, your primary responsibility is to lead and motivate a team of sales professionals to achieve revenue targets and drive business growth. You’ll develop sales strategies, set sales targets, and monitor performance to ensure objectives are met. 

 

Similarly strong leadership, communication, and negotiation skills are essential for success in this role. Your BBA degree has provided you with a solid foundation in sales techniques, market analysis, and customer relationship management, making you well-prepared for a career as a Sales Manager. 

 

Sales Managers earn an average salary of around $44,000 – $120,000 per year in the US, with ample opportunities for career advancement in industries such as retail, manufacturing, and finance.

9. Financial Planner

 

As a Financial Planner, your role involves helping individuals and organizations manage their finances effectively to achieve their financial goals. You’ll assess clients’ financial situations, develop personalized financial plans, and provide recommendations on investments, insurance, and retirement planning. 

 

Strong analytical, communication, and interpersonal skills are essential for this role. Your BBA degree has equipped you with a solid understanding of finance principles, investment strategies, and risk management, making you well-prepared for a career as a Financial Planner. 

 

Financial Planners earn an average salary of around $46,000 – $109,000 per year in the US (approximately ₹49,70,000 per year in India), with excellent prospects for career advancement and specialization In fields like wealth management or estate planning.

 

10. Entrepreneur

 

As an Entrepreneur, you’ll be responsible for starting and running your own business venture. This involves identifying business opportunities, developing innovative ideas, and taking calculated risks to bring your vision to life. Strong leadership, creativity, and resilience are essential for success in this role. 

 

Your BBA degree has provided you with a solid foundation in business principles, strategic planning, and entrepreneurship, making you well-equipped to navigate the challenges of starting and growing a business.

 

While the income of an entrepreneur can vary widely depending on the success of the venture, successful entrepreneurs can earn significant profits and achieve personal fulfillment through their ventures.
